Description
Zygote Press is proud to offer our 2nd annual PROOF Fellowship program, a Fine Art Printmaking residency for Northeast Ohio Artists from historically underrepresented communities.The PROOF Fellowship is a six month residency program inspired by Zygote’s 2021-2023 BIPOC Fellowship artists-in-residence.
The PROOF Fellowship offers non-printmaking artists from BIPOC communities an opportunity to learn a variety of printmaking techniques including silkscreen, monoprint, relief, intaglio, lithography and RISO.
A committee of independent artists and educators from similar communities will review applications and select six Northeast Ohio local artists to participate in the 2026 PROOF Fellowship Cohort.

Description
For the field of drawing, the Heidelberg Forum for Art, in collaboration with the Destille Heidelberg, is awarding a scholarship for an artistic residency from July 27 to August 31, 2026. Only members of the Federal Association of Visual Artists (BBK) whose artistic focus is on the medium of drawing are eligible to apply for the scholarship. After the residency, a two-week exhibition of the works created is planned at the Forum für Kunst, which will open with a vernissage.

Description
Inter Arts Center (IAC) and the Danish Composers’ Society offer a residency programme at IAC for Danish composers and sound based artists who work with experimental music and/or sound based art. This Swedish-Danish collaboration is aimed at practitioners focused on artistic or scientific development through sonic and musical experimentation and exploration. The residency allows an individual artist or a group of artists to create their own project with sound as the focal point in the interdisciplinary environment at IAC. In connection to the residency, the invited person or group can share their discoveries and results in a public session, taking the form of a seminar or presentation.
